Break Wasteland (ブレイク荒野 Bureiku Kōya)[1] is the place where Piccolo leaves Gohan to survive alone for six months before they can start training together to prepare for the arrival of the mighty Saiyans Vegeta and Nappa.
Overview[]
Break Wasteland is a vast wasteland filled with many dangerous animals, including a violent T-Rex who continuously chases Gohan. It is surrounded by an expansive desert, which is said to be a much harsher environment than the wasteland itself. The young boy initially disliked this land but grew fond of it over time. Gohan even made some friends here, like an injured Apatosaurus (later killed and eaten by the T-Rex) and the old robot C-6 (later destroyed by the collapse of the Nemuria Ruins).
Later, while on Namek, Gohan notes the terrain of the area is very similar to that of Planet Namek and that Piccolo may have been drawn to the landscape by instinct.

In Super Butōden, the Budokai Tenkachi series, Super Dragon Ball Z, Raging Blast 2, Tenkaichi Tag Team, Dragon Ball Heroes, Zenkai Battle, Ultimate Tenkaichi, Kinect, and Battle of Z, it is named Wasteland.
In Ultimate Battle 22, Shin Budokai, Shin Budokai - Another Road, and Infinite World, it is named Plain.
In The Heroic Dragon Ball Z Adventure Game, it is named Piccolo's Place and is one of the ten locations.
In Legendary Super Warriors, it is named Grassy Valley.
In Attack of the Saiyans, it is named Break Wasteland. Enemies encountered in Break Wasteland here are Tumble Bug, Giant Snake, Wolf, Ostrich Chicken, Dododo, Wild Boar, Stray Dog, and the bosses are Gohan's Rival Dinosaur and a Midgiras.
In Kakarot, it is named Blake Bog (ブレイク湿地 ) and is located in the Central Plains area of Earth, southeast of Gizard Wasteland and east of Berl Village. It is where Piccolo does his own solo training while keeping a watch on the progress of Gohan's survival training.
Trivia[]
- In the episode "Dueling Piccolos", it is revealed that Break Wasteland is actually a large, deserted island, however, this contradicts the maps of the Dragon Ball world published in the Daizenshuu guidebooks, as well as the area's appearance in other various licensed material. Given that the episode is filler, it is likely that the idea of the wasteland being on an island was disregarded when creating the map, as its location is never specified in the original manga.
